Words of gratitude for condolence messages

When we experience the loss of a loved one, receiving condolence messages can bring us comfort and support during a difficult time. These thoughtful messages offer kind words, empathy, and condolences, showing us that we are not alone in our grief. Expressing gratitude for these meaningful gestures can help us acknowledge the support we have received and let others know how much their words have meant to us.

  • Thank you so much for your kind words and condolences. Your message brought great comfort and solace during this difficult time.
  • I am deeply grateful for your thoughtful condolences. Your words have touched my heart and provided much-needed strength.
  • Your sympathy and support mean the world to me. Thank you for reaching out and offering your condolences, it has truly made a difference.
  • I want to express my sincere appreciation for your heartfelt condolences. Your words have brought me comfort and have reminded me of the love and support that surrounds me.
  • Thank you for your kind and compassionate words. Your condolences have brought light to my darkest days, and I am forever grateful.
  • Your sympathy and understanding have provided great strength during this difficult time. I can’t express how grateful I am for your heartfelt message of condolence.
  • I am deeply touched by your thoughtful words of condolence. Your message has brought me comfort and touched my heart in ways I cannot express.
  • Thank you for taking the time to send your condolences. Your kind and compassionate words have offered me solace during this heartbreaking time.
  • Your condolences have been a source of strength and consolation for my family and me. We are incredibly grateful for the love and support you have shown us.
  • Please accept my heartfelt gratitude for your condolences. Your genuine and empathetic words have been a source of warmth and comfort during this difficult period.
  • Thank you for your sincere condolences. Your message has touched my heart and reminded me that I am surrounded by caring and compassionate individuals.
  • Your thoughtful words and condolences have meant the world to me. I truly appreciate your support during this challenging time.
  • I want to extend my deepest appreciation for your sincere condolences and kind words. Your message has provided solace and comfort when I needed it most.
  • Thank you for your heartfelt message of condolence. Your words have given me strength and the assurance that I am not alone in my grief.
  • I am so grateful for your kind and sincere condolences. Your empathy and understanding have been a source of comfort during this painful time.

Saying thanks for the condolences received

When we go through a difficult time, receiving condolences from our friends and family can bring us comfort and support. These heartfelt messages can remind us that we are not alone and that people care about us. It is important to express our gratitude and appreciation for these kind words. Here are some examples of how you can say thanks for the condolences received:

  • Thank you for your kind and comforting words during this challenging time.
  • Your condolences meant the world to me. Thank you for your thoughtful message.
  • I’m truly grateful for your support and sympathy. Thank you for reaching out to me.
  • Your condolences have touched my heart. Thank you for your comforting words.
  • Thank you for your heartfelt condolences. Your words bring me solace and strength.
  • Your kind thoughts and prayers are deeply appreciated. Thank you for your condolences.
  • Words cannot express how grateful I am for your condolences. Thank you for being there for me.
  • I wanted to take a moment to thank you for your heartfelt condolences. Your kindness means so much to me.
  • Thank you for your comforting words and support during this difficult time. It means a lot to me.
  • Your condolences have given me strength and comfort. Thank you for your kind words.
  • Thank you for sharing in our sorrow and offering your condolences. Your compassion is truly appreciated.
  • Words cannot express how grateful we are for your condolences. Thank you for your love and support.
  • Your condolences have brought us solace in this time of grief. Thank you for your kindness.
  • We are deeply touched by your thoughtful condolences. Thank you for your words of comfort.
  • Thank you for your condolences and for being there for us during this difficult time. Your support means the world to us.

Expressing our gratitude for the condolences received is an important part of the healing process. It shows our appreciation for the love and support we have received from our friends and family. Whether it’s a heartfelt message, a sympathy card, or a thoughtful gesture, taking the time to say thank you lets others know that their condolences were deeply appreciated. It can also help bring closure and provide a sense of comfort during a time of grief.

Remember, it’s okay to take the time you need to respond to condolences. Grief is a personal journey, and everyone processes it differently. When you’re ready, reach out to those who offered their condolences and let them know how much their words meant to you.
